Helikon-Opera" in Estonia

From 15 to 17 August 2014 Helikon-Opera toured in Tallinn at the monastery of St. Birgitta, located in Pirita.

On August 15 at Birgitta festival Verdi’s opera "Un ballo in mascheral" was presented by leading soloists Elena Mikhaylenko, Ilya Govzich, Alexei Isaev, Lydia Svetozarova, Honored Artist of Russia Ksenia Viaznikova, Sergei Toptygin. Stage director People's Artist of Russia Dmitry Bertman, set and costumes - Igor Nezhny and Tatiana Tulubieva, Conductor – Valery Kiryanov.

“KLASsnaya opera”, a gala-concert, devoted to the 75th anniversary of artistic director of the festival maestro Eri Klas, was performed on August 16 and 17. Conductors of the concert were Eri Klas and Valery Kiryanov.

Together with Helikon artists Estonian singers Rauno Elpit, Prov Vollmer, Heli Veskus, Oliver Kuusik and Marion Elva (Finland) took part at the gala concert.
